What they do

A Nurse Supervisor manages a team of registered nurses at a hospital, nursing home, or other healthcare facility. Handles scheduling and hiring, ensures all codes are met, and assigns nurses to take care of patients. Also often maintains a role overseeing patients.

$88,523 / year median in Connecticut

+12% projected growth

RN Supervisor Requirements:
Possess, as a minimum, a Registered Nursing Degree from an accredited college or university. Must possess a valid CT RN license. Has a minimum of 1-year experience as a supervisor in long-term care facility, or other related health care facility. Preferred Training in rehabilitative, restorative nursing practices and Alzheimer care.
